Purchased the Body Rhythm King Size Mattress and Sleigh Bed and full bedroom set. Mattress although felt amazing for the first year, Quickly lost the springs causing approx 3-4" sags in mattress. It causes nothing but body aches now and we are now puchasing a Top of Line Sterns and Foster System after tolerating the ever worsening discomfort of this horrible mattress. Warranty doesnt cover mattress since foam top layer hides sag so when measuring sag with outstretched string (manufacturers standard), no dramatic sag is evident. I spent thousands on the mattress and it should have lasted far longer than 4 years we had it, Especially longer than thefirst year before sagging.
